I have a 96 2wd with the stock rims that are 14. I need to buy steel rims to have winter tires mounted. Is there any problem with me doing this? Anything I need to be concerned about or need to consider?

Thanks in advance.
 
you can do that. i have some friends that do that. just keep in mind that with 15" rims you can get biger tires then with 14's(14" rims allows not to much biger then stock). dont know if you want biger tires but there it is.
 
Thanks... I am not actually interested in bigger tires, but Canadian Tire doesn't sell 14 inch rims for some reason. They couldn't tell me why not of course. I just though 14 inch rims were not supported as much or something anymore.
 
Yes, 15s should be fine. Just be sure to use a tire size that's right about the same overall diameter as your stock ones so your speedometer will remain accurate.
